Why don't you like our core choices? If you're trying for a Many Small Units army then trading a Chariot or two for Crossbowmen would be more productive. Chariots and Hydras have about the same purpose.

I think the Sorceresses will not be protected in such small units. It's not hard to shoot down a 5-model light cav unit. Medium to large blocks of Warriors would provide much better protection and free up your Dark Riders to do light cav duties (like flank charges) instead of escort.

I think the Dragon is a bit much at this point level. Is your general really a Master not a Dreadlord? As a Master he's overbudget on artifacts...and naked, apparently. You may get better results (with much fewer points) with a Dreadlord on Cold One, joining the Knights.
